ホームページ データベース mysql チュートリアル セントス7でmysqlをインストール

セントス7でmysqlをインストール

May 12, 2023 am 09:10 AM

CentOS 7 は、企業および個人のサーバー構成で広く使用されている強力なサーバー オペレーティング システムです。サーバーを使用する場合、MySQL データベースは必須のコンポーネントです。この記事では、CentOS 7にMySQLデータベースをインストールする方法を紹介します。

  1. MySQL のインストール

CentOS 7 では、MySQL データベースは 2 つの方法でインストールできます。公式の yum ライブラリをインストールする方法と、手動でダウンロードしてインストールする方法です。この記事では、公式の yum リポジトリを使用してインストールします。

MySQL データベースをインストールするには、まず MySQL 公式 yum ライブラリを追加する必要があります。次のコマンドを実行して、CentOS 公式 yum ライブラリを MySQL 公式 yum ライブラリに追加します:

1

sudo rpm -Uvh https://dev.mysql.com/get/mysql80-community-release-el7-3.noarch.rpm

ログイン後にコピー

次に、yum を更新します:

1

sudo yum -y update

ログイン後にコピー

次に、MySQL をインストールします:

1

sudo yum -y install mysql-community-server

ログイン後にコピー
  1. MySQL の開始

インストールが完了したら、次のコマンドを使用して MySQL サービスを開始します:

1

sudo systemctl start mysqld

ログイン後にコピー

サービスの開始後、MySQL を次の場所で開始するように設定する必要もあります。 boot:

1

sudo systemctl enable mysqld

ログイン後にコピー
  1. MySQL のセットアップ

MySQL サービスを開始した後、MySQL を構成する必要があります。まず、次のコマンドを実行して MySQL コマンド ラインに入ります:

1

sudo mysql -u root

ログイン後にコピー

MySQL コマンド ラインに入ったら、MySQL root ユーザーのパスワードを設定します:

1

ALTER USER 'root'@'localhost' IDENTIFIED BY '<password>';

ログイン後にコピー

その中に、<password&gt ; は、root ユーザーに設定したパスワードです。

次に、新しい MySQL ユーザーを作成して認証します。

1

2

CREATE USER '<username>'@'localhost' IDENTIFIED BY '<password>';

GRANT ALL ON *.* TO '<username>'@'localhost' WITH GRANT OPTION;

ログイン後にコピー

ここで、<username> は作成するユーザー名、<password&gt ; は、このユーザーに設定されたパスワードです。

最後に、次のコマンドを実行して MySQL コマンド ラインを終了します。

1

exit

ログイン後にコピー
  1. ファイアウォール設定

CentOS 7 では、ファイアウォールはデフォルトで有効になっています。 。したがって、MySQL サービスを使用する場合は、ファイアウォールが MySQL 接続リクエストを許可していることを確認する必要があります。次のコマンドを使用して、MySQL へのファイアウォール アクセスを有効にできます。

1

2

sudo firewall-cmd --add-service=mysql --permanent

sudo firewall-cmd --reload

ログイン後にコピー

これで、CentOS 7 に MySQL データベースをインストールするプロセス全体が完了しました。次のコマンドを使用して、MySQL サービスが正常に実行されているかどうかを確認できます。

1

sudo systemctl status mysqld

ログイン後にコピー

MySQL サービスが実行されている場合、インストールは成功です。

概要

MySQL は、サーバー構成において重要な役割を果たす強力なデータベース管理システムです。 CentOS 7 に MySQL をインストールするには、公式 MySQL yum ライブラリを追加し、yum を更新し、MySQL をインストールし、MySQL 設定とファイアウォール設定を変更します。上記の簡単な手順で、CentOS 7 に MySQL を簡単にインストールできます。

以上がセントス7でmysqlをインストールの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。

ホットな記事タグ

メモ帳++7.3.1

メモ帳++7.3.1

使いやすく無料のコードエディター

SublimeText3 中国語版

SublimeText3 中国語版

中国語版、とても使いやすい

ゼンドスタジオ 13.0.1

ゼンドスタジオ 13.0.1

強力な PHP 統合開発環境

ドリームウィーバー CS6

ドリームウィーバー CS6

ビジュアル Web 開発ツール

SublimeText3 Mac版

SublimeText3 Mac版

神レベルのコード編集ソフト(SublimeText3)

DockerでのMySQLメモリの使用を減らします DockerでのMySQLメモリの使用を減らします Mar 04, 2025 pm 03:52 PM

DockerでのMySQLメモリの使用を減らします

Alter Tableステートメントを使用してMySQLのテーブルをどのように変更しますか? Alter Tableステートメントを使用してMySQLのテーブルをどのように変更しますか? Mar 19, 2025 pm 03:51 PM

Alter Tableステートメントを使用してMySQLのテーブルをどのように変更しますか?

mysqlの問題を解決する方法共有ライブラリを開くことができません mysqlの問題を解決する方法共有ライブラリを開くことができません Mar 04, 2025 pm 04:01 PM

mysqlの問題を解決する方法共有ライブラリを開くことができません

sqliteとは何ですか?包括的な概要 sqliteとは何ですか?包括的な概要 Mar 04, 2025 pm 03:55 PM

sqliteとは何ですか?包括的な概要

Linuxでmysqlを実行します(phpmyAdminを使用してポッドマンコンテナを使用して/なし) Linuxでmysqlを実行します(phpmyAdminを使用してポッドマンコンテナを使用して/なし) Mar 04, 2025 pm 03:54 PM

Linuxでmysqlを実行します(phpmyAdminを使用してポッドマンコンテナを使用して/なし)

MACOSで複数のMySQLバージョンを実行する:ステップバイステップガイド MACOSで複数のMySQLバージョンを実行する:ステップバイステップガイド Mar 04, 2025 pm 03:49 PM

MACOSで複数のMySQLバージョンを実行する:ステップバイステップガイド

人気のあるMySQL GUIツール(MySQL Workbench、PhpMyAdminなど)は何ですか? 人気のあるMySQL GUIツール(MySQL Workbench、PhpMyAdminなど)は何ですか? Mar 21, 2025 pm 06:28 PM

人気のあるMySQL GUIツール(MySQL Workbench、PhpMyAdminなど)は何ですか?

MySQL接続用のSSL/TLS暗号化を構成するにはどうすればよいですか? MySQL接続用のSSL/TLS暗号化を構成するにはどうすればよいですか? Mar 18, 2025 pm 12:01 PM

MySQL接続用のSSL/TLS暗号化を構成するにはどうすればよいですか?

See all articles